ADDRESSING THEMES OF ART, EDUCATION & ACTIVISM, 'COMPLAINT BOOTH' IS A SOCIALLY-ENGAGED ART PROJECT CENTERED ON STUDENTS COMPLAINTS AT CHELSEA COLLEGE OF ART & DESIGN. EMPLOYING GUERILLA TACTICS THIS PROJECT WILL BE SHOWN THROUGHOUT MARCH 2011 AT CHELSEA AS PART OF BA FINE ART YEAR 2 INTERIM SHOW & CECILIA WEE'S 'IF NOT THEN WHAT' - AN ANTI-CUTS PROJECT CREATING NEW VISIONS OF THE FUTURE. CALUM F. KERR
CALUM F. KERR
Calum F. Kerr is an artist and performer, his work is geositespecifically interdiscaparticipatory.
Recent exhibitions include ‘Listen & Lawn’ at Model Gardeners, ‘Paris Correspondence School’ at Trove/Minnie Weisz Studio and ‘Dalston Underground: Ten Years’ at The Boys Hall. Recent performances include ‘Xe54’ with a.a.s at The New Art Gallery Walsall, ‘Spruce Monkscyth’ at Transition Gallery and several as the mysterious ‘Tiger Gnome’ with the A-Band (all-over), Rex Nemo & the Psychick Selfdefenders (Elevator Gallery) and Micalef the Poet (Freedom Bookshop).
